Widden Purchase G1 Winner Startantes for $1.15 Million

Widden Stud 

The Robert Heathcote stable have had a lot of success with the progeny of top producer Funtantes and the best of her four winners is Group I Tatts Tiara winner Startantes, who was snapped up by Widden Stud for $1.15million at the Inglis Chairman’s Sale on Thursday. Consigned on behalf of Robert Heathcote by Newgate, […]

Zoustar Mare C’Est Magique Sells for $1.7million

Widden Stud 

Group I placed C’Est Magique has never won a stakes race, but that didn’t stop her being one of the most sought after mares at the Inglis Chairman’s Sale on Thursday night with Tom Magnier securing the daughter of Zoustar for $1.7million. Consigned by Widden Stud on behalf of her owner breeder Neville Begg, C’Est […]

$120,000 Colt for Portland Sky

Widden Stud 

Widden Stud’s Group I MRC Oakleigh Plate winner Portland Sky had a good result at the Inglis Australian Weanling Sale this week when his colt from Jawhara sold for $120,000 to WS Bloodstock. The Mullaglass Stud bred and sold colt is a three-quarter brother to this season’s stakes-placed juvenile Full Force, who is also by […]

$1.25Million Zoustar Colt Wins Hawkesbury Guineas

Widden Stud 

The colours of the Rosemont Stallion Alliance were carried to victory on Saturday in the Group III $250,000 Hawkesbury Guineas (1400m) with expensive Zoustar colt Schwarz showing his class to score a decisive win. Trained by John O’Shea and ridden by James McDonald, Schwarz was sent out to control the race and did so with […]
